The article discusses the outbreak of cholera in West Kordofan State, Sudan, where the disease has spread rapidly amid a severe deterioration in the health situation. The emergency room confirmed that areas such as Hameer have recorded 120 suspected cases and 11 deaths. It also reported shortages of IV fluids and essential medicines in isolation centers, which worsens the severity of the situation. Additionally, the decline in healthcare services and the lack of effective transportation have hampered the ability to provide care to those affected, increasing the suffering of residents—especially as humanitarian operations have halted and epidemics have spread amidst armed conflict that has destroyed healthcare infrastructure. This situation significantly raises the risk of a severe health disaster in the region.
